版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、计算机组成原理计算机组成原理 舒燕君舒燕君 计算机科学与技术学院计算机科学与技术学院 2. 存储器与存储器与 CPU 的连接的连接 (1) 地址线的连接地址线的连接(2) 数据线的连接数据线的连接(3) 读读/写命令线的连接写命令线的连接(4) 片选线的连接片选线的连接(5) 合理选择存储芯片合理选择存储芯片(6) 其他其他 时序、负载时序、负载汉明码的组成需增添汉明码的组成需增添 ?位检测位位检测位检测位的位置检测位的位置 ?检测位的取值检测位的取值 ?2k n + k + 1检测位的取值与该位所在的检测检测位的取值与该位所在的检测“小组小组” 中中承担的奇偶校验任务有关承担的奇偶校验任务有
2、关组成汉明码的三要素组成汉明码的三要素2 . 汉明码的组成汉明码的组成2i ( i = 0,1,2 ,3 , )为什么检测位的内容需要根据对应组的数位为什么检测位的内容需要根据对应组的数位内容来确定?内容来确定?问题问题 C113579111315171921232527293133353739414345474951535557596163C2(23)(67)(1011)(1415)(1819)(2223)(2627)(3031)(3435)(3839)(4243)(4647)(5051)(5455)(5859)(6263)C3(4567)(12131415)(20212223)(28293
3、031) (36373839)(44454647)(52535455)(60616263)C4(89101112131415) (2425262728293031) (4041424344454647)(5657585960616263)“xxxxx1”“xxxx1x”“xx1xxx”“x1xxxx”C5(16171819202122232425262728293031)(48495051525354555657585960616263)C6(3233343536373839404142434445464748495051525354555657585960616263)“xxx1xx”“1x
4、xxxx”练习练习2P4 = 4 5 6 7 = 1P2 = 2 3 6 7 = 0P1 = 1 3 5 7 = 0 P4 P2 P1 = 100第第 4 位错,可不纠位错,可不纠写出按偶校验配置的汉明码写出按偶校验配置的汉明码0101101 的纠错过程的纠错过程练习练习3按配奇原则配置按配奇原则配置 0011 的汉明码的汉明码配奇的汉明码为配奇的汉明码为 01010114.2 主存储器主存储器一、概述一、概述 二、存储器的层次结构二、存储器的层次结构 三、随机存取存储器三、随机存取存储器 ( RAM ) 五、存储器与五、存储器与 CPU 的连接的连接 四、只读存储器(四、只读存储器(ROM)
5、 六、存储器的校验六、存储器的校验七、提高访存速度的措施七、提高访存速度的措施 采用高速器件采用高速器件 调整主存结构调整主存结构1. 单体多字系统单体多字系统 W位位W位位W位位W位位W位位 地址寄存器地址寄存器 主存控制器主存控制器. . . . . . 单字长寄存器单字长寄存器 数据寄存器数据寄存器 存储体存储体 采用层次结构采用层次结构 Cache 主存主存 增加存储器的带宽增加存储器的带宽 2. 多体并行系统多体并行系统(1) 高位交叉高位交叉 M0M1M2M3体内地址体内地址体号体号体号体号地址地址00 000000 000100 111101 000001 000101 1111
6、10 000010 000110 111111 000011 000111 1111顺序编址顺序编址 各个体并行工作各个体并行工作M0地址地址01n1M1nn+12n1M22n2n+13n1M33n3n+14n1地址译码地址译码体内地址体内地址体号体号体号体号(1) 高位交叉高位交叉 M0M1M2M3体号体号体内地址体内地址地址地址0000 000000 010000 100000 110001 000001 010001 100001 111111 001111 011111 101111 11(2) 低位交叉低位交叉各个体轮流编址各个体轮流编址M0地址地址044n4M1154n3M2264
7、n2M3374n1地址译码地址译码 体号体号体内地址体内地址 体号体号(2) 低位交叉低位交叉 各个体轮流编址各个体轮流编址低位交叉的特点低位交叉的特点在不改变存取周期的前提下,增加存储器的带宽在不改变存取周期的前提下,增加存储器的带宽时间时间 单体单体访存周期访存周期 单体单体访存周期访存周期启动存储体启动存储体 0启动存储体启动存储体 1启动存储体启动存储体 2启动存储体启动存储体 3 设四体低位交叉存储器,存取周期为设四体低位交叉存储器,存取周期为T,总线传输周期,总线传输周期为为,为实现流水线方式存取,应满足,为实现流水线方式存取,应满足 T 4。连续读取连续读取 4 个字所需的时间为
8、个字所需的时间为 T(4 1)(3) 存储器控制部件(简称存控)存储器控制部件(简称存控)易发生代码易发生代码丢失的请求丢失的请求源,优先级源,优先级最高最高严重影响严重影响 CPU工作的请求源,工作的请求源,给予给予 次高次高 优先级优先级控制线路控制线路排队器排队器 节拍节拍发生器发生器QQCM来自各个请求源来自各个请求源 主脉冲主脉冲存控标记存控标记 触发器触发器3.高性能存储芯片高性能存储芯片(1) SDRAM (同步同步 DRAM)在系统时钟的控制下进行读出和写入在系统时钟的控制下进行读出和写入CPU 无须等待无须等待(2) RDRAM由由 Rambus 开发,主要解决开发,主要解决
9、 存储器带宽存储器带宽 问题问题 (3) 带带 Cache 的的 DRAM 在在 DRAM 的芯片内的芯片内 集成集成 了一个由了一个由 SRAM 组成的组成的 Cache ,有利于,有利于 猝发式读取猝发式读取 (1) SRAM趋势趋势(2) DRAM趋势趋势度量标准度量标准1980198519901995200020052010美元美元/MB1920029003202561007560访问时间访问时间(ns)3001503515321.5度量标准度量标准1980198519901995200020052010美元美元/MB80008801003010.10.06访问时间访问时间(ns)37
10、520010070605040典型大小典型大小(MB)0.0640.2564166420008000存储器发展趋势存储器发展趋势CPU发展趋势发展趋势度量标准度量标准1980198519901995200020052010Intel CPU80868028680386PentPent-3Core2Corei7CPU时钟时钟(MHz)1602015060020002500CPU时钟周时钟周期(期(ns)10001665061.60.50.4Cores1111124有效周期有效周期(ns)10001665060.30.20.14.3 高速缓冲存储器高速缓冲存储器一、概述一、概述1. 问题的提出问题
11、的提出避免避免 CPU “空等空等” 现象现象CPU 和主存(和主存(DRAM)的速度差异的速度差异缓存缓存CPU主存主存容量小容量小速度高速度高容量大容量大速度低速度低程序访问的局部性原理程序访问的局部性原理2. Cache 的工作原理的工作原理(1) 主存和缓存的编址主存和缓存的编址主存和缓存按块存储主存和缓存按块存储 块的大小相同块的大小相同B 为块长为块长 主存块号主存块号主存储器主存储器012m1字块字块 0字块字块 1字块字块 M1主存块号主存块号块内地址块内地址m位位b位位n位位M块块B个字个字缓存块号缓存块号块内地址块内地址c位位b位位C块块B个字个字 字块字块 0字块字块 1字块字块 C1012c1标记标记Cache缓存块号缓存块号(2) 命中与未命中命中与未命中缓存共有缓存共有 C 块块主存共有主存共有 M 块块M C主存块主存块 调入调入 缓存缓存主存块与缓存块主存块与缓存块 建立建立 了对应关系了对应关系用用 标记记录标记记录 与某缓存块建立了对应关系的与某缓存块建立了对应关系的 主存块号主存块号命中命中未命中未命中主存块与缓存块主存块与缓存块 未建立未建立 对应关系对应关系主存块主存块 未调入未调入 缓存缓存(3) Cache 的命中率的命中率CPU 欲访问的信息在欲访问的信息在 Cache 中的中的 比率比
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 手持式、移动式电动工具安全管理标准培训
- 氧化铝厂消防安全责任制度培训
- 作业长(副作业长)安全生产职责培训
- 2026安检仪容仪表面试题及答案
- 2026阿联酋工作面试题及答案
- 特种设备岗位安全责任制培训课件
- 手术麻醉科患者安全质控员职责培训
- 叉车工安全技术操作规定培训
- 汽车测评与选购(项目四任务一)
- 上海呼叫中心外包合同
- 4输变电工程施工质量验收统一表式(电缆工程电气专业)-2024年版
- 《带式输送机安全运行》培训课件2025
- DB37T3418-2018标准化池塘建设改造技术规范
- 水利工程质量安全标准化方案
- 《微生物基础》课件-革兰氏染色
- DL-T5191-2004风力发电场项目建设工程验收规程
- DZ∕T 0130-2006 地质矿产实验室测试质量管理规范(正式版)
- 自己学会制作印章
- 4位代码亚目表(ICD-10)
- 伦理审查表(一式三份)
- 电力服务收费标准附表
评论
0/150
提交评论